John McDermott is designing set fences for a dance performance about sex trafficking. He will use softwood for the fences because it is cheap, easy to work with, and structurally sound. Chicken wire will replace barbed wire for safety reasons and because it has a metallic look. The fences are meant to look harsh and dangerous to portray feelings of imprisonment. Sample colors of grey, brown, and bronze will be used to make the softwood appear metallic like rusty metal fences. Initial sketches show gated fences with strip LED lighting underneath to add an unnatural feel of imprisonment for the performance.
